What spam? I've been here for 6 yrs and never any spam from servimg.
Servimg is the image hosting server for the forum. Host your own images if you don't want the forums software to do so.
Forumotion is free forum software and we do NOT maintain our own servers.
You chose to use servimg as a host by selecting the host image tab. Again, use your own if you're not comfortable with the forum software image host.
You use your emails password to sign into servimg.
Duckinacup wrote:I checked on some of the issues this practice raises and found it could very well be illegal to create accounts here or on other servers without the express permission of the person for whom the account is created.
Even if it is not illegal it doesn't seem ethical or safe for those who are unaware of their new accounts.
What's illegal or unethical? You created an account here? Another account someplace else has NOT BEEN CREATED FOR YOU! You can use servimg to host images or use your own host of choice. Servimg is the image hosting software for forumotion. I think it's pretty incredible that free forum software provides their own servers for image hosting.

Here are the update instructions for posting a photo on the Forum. I've never had to "sign in" or "create" an account for Servimg. Nor have I received any Spam from them.
Click on Host an Image button
Click on +Select Files (green)
Select your photo or photos
Click on Send All (blue) takes a few seconds to complete.
Click on Insert All (symbol of 2 tiles)
